If you're not sure how to properly install your car seat, talk to a certified child safety technician at a hospital or a fire department. They can provide you with specific instructions and answer any questions you may have.
It is also important to think about whether you want your infant car seat to come with a top tether strap which is a tether that connects to the seat using an attachment in the back seat or trunk. The tether prevents your child's head from bouncing forward in the event of a crash, thus decreasing the risk of head injuries.
When choosing a car seat, ensure that the car seat and base fit snuggly and that the locking mechanisms are easy to use using just one hand. Always lock the chassis before folding your pram. This will prevent you from folding it accidentally while your child is in the seat.

When you're ready to stow your car seat, inspect it for signs of wear and tear before you put it away. If there's cracking on the base, tearing or stains in the fabric, or problems with the latch or buckle systems, it may be the time to purchase an entirely new one.
